bubblesort.java

来自「数据结构与算法分析设计的实验作业」· Java 代码 · 共 33 行

JAVA
33
字号
public class BubbleSort
{
	static String printArray(int[] a)
	{
		String result=" ";
		for(int i=0;i<a.length;i++)
		result+=a[i]+" ";
		return result;
	}
	
	static int[] bubbleSort(int[] a)
	{
		int t;
		for(int i=0;i<a.length;i++)
		{
			for(int j=0;j<a.length-i-1;j++)
			if(a[j]>a[j+1])
			{
				t=a[j];a[j]=a[j+1];a[j+1]=t;
			}
			
		}return a;
		
	}
	public static void main(String args[])
	{
		int a[]={25,36,47,32,21,16};
		System.out.println("before sort\n"+printArray(a));
		a=bubbleSort(a);
	
		System.out.println("after sort\n"+printArray(a));
	}
}

⌨️ 快捷键说明

复制代码Ctrl + C
搜索代码Ctrl + F
全屏模式F11
增大字号Ctrl + =
减小字号Ctrl + -
显示快捷键?